Harshan Baskar is a Software Engineer 2 at Microsoft with eight years' experience building cloud-native backends, networking features, and AI-powered systems. A BITS Pilani computer science graduate, he has worked across Azure Load Testing, robotics-focused computer vision, and networking internships at Cisco, blending production engineering with research-driven ML. He contributes to prominent open-source ML projects such as CuPy and Chainer, where he improved CUDA bindings and ChainerX kernels—work that ties low-level GPU compute to higher-level deep learning frameworks. Comfortable with Docker, Kubernetes, Linux, IPv4/DNS/routing, and Azure services, he repeatedly bridges infrastructure and ML needs to ship reliable systems. Based in Tamil Nadu, Harshan uniquely pairs hands-on CUDA/Cython fixes with cloud-scale service engineering, making him effective at optimizing both model execution and platform reliability.

cupy/cupy

Feb 2020 - Apr 2020

NumPy & SciPy for GPU
Role in this project:
userBack-end Developer
Contributions:39 commits, 9 PRs, 38 comments in 1 month
Contributions summary:Harshan primarily focused on modifying and extending the `cupy/cuda` and `cupy/cuda/cusparse` modules, which provide CUDA bindings for linear algebra routines. Their contributions include improvements related to cuBLAS and cuSPARSE handles and implementations. The user also fixed import statements in Python and Cython files and added the necessary `intptr_t` import statements to multiple modules.

chainer/chainer

Mar 2019 - Apr 2019

A flexible framework of neural networks for deep learning
Role in this project:
userML Engineer
Contributions:34 commits, 7 PRs, 25 comments in 27 days
Contributions summary:Harshan primarily contributed to the ChainerX implementation within the Chainer deep learning framework. Their work included implementing the ChainerX version of the Clipped ReLU forward function, fixing import issues, and updating existing files. Further contributions involved modifying the ChainerX ArgMin implementation, which included modifications to native and CUDA device implementations.
